Hot off the success of Romancing the Stone, Robert Zemeckis takes the helm as director for sci-fi comedy Back to the Future, starring Michael J. Fox as skateboarding, guitar playing â??slackerâ?? Marty McFly and Christopher Lloyd as a mad and eccentric white-haired scientist, Emmett â??Docâ?? Brown. Written by Zemeckis and Bob Gale, Back to the Future tells the exhilarating tale of Marty McFlyâ??s journey back in time, to 1955, when his parents were still at school.

Director Zemeckis and writing partner Bob Gale have written a very smart script, which weaves between two different plots, both of which are vital to the story. Firstly, Marty needs to get back to 1985, and can only do so with the help of a lightning strike that happens in the future (or the past). Secondly, when Martyâ??s mother falls in love with Marty instead of his father, Marty must somehow get his mother, Lorraine, to fall in love with his father, George.

With a heavy bag of real heart-in-mouth moments, a casual littering of amusing performances and most of all a super-smart script that has you hooked from start to finish, itâ??s clear to say that Back to the Future isâ?¦well, immensely enjoyable and a real hit!
